    ...Emera is seeking a skilled professional to fill the role of Field Safety Specialist. This position plays a crucial part in ensuring the safety of our employees, contractors, and the general public while working on various projects. The ideal candidate will have excellent communication skills, be able to work independently, and possess a strong understanding of risk assessment and management concepts. The Field Safety Specialist will be responsible for monitoring project sites, documenting observations, and ensuring contractor compliance with occupational health and safety requirements. They will also develop programs and initiatives to promote a zero-accident mindset within the project team and contractors. This role requires a high level of organization, time management, and problem-solving skills. The successful candidate will be able to manage multiple tasks, make independent decisions, and provide coaching and counseling on safety-related issues. Required Skills and Qualifications.
